INSTRUCTIONS OF USE
Open the lter holder (8) using the lip on the lid.
Add the desired amount of coee in the lter (9).
Do not put too much coee in the lter (9) and never press the coee down. The water may overow.
To obtain a stronger or milder coee, adjust the amount of coee in the lter to taste.
Pour cold water into it according to the number of coee cups you are preparing. The marks of the water
level (7) will give you an estimated quantity.
Close the lid, place the jug on the hot plate (3) and plug the machine into the mains.
It is advisable to slant the jar when placing on the heating plate and when removing it.
Set the switch (2).
The coee will begin to ow in a short time.
While the coee is being made you may remove the jug (4), as the automatic anti-drip system stops it from
dripping. Take care not to remove it for too long as the coee in the lter holder may overow.
If you wish to keep the coee hot, leave the jug (4) on the hot plate (3) and keep the coee machine on (check
below ATTENTION chapter).
ATTENTION
The coee maker will switch o automatically after around 22 minutes from its operation, to comply with
Directive 2009/125/EC of the European Parliament.
MAINTENANCE AND CLEANING
Before anything, make sure the coee maker is unplugged from the mains.
The jug, the lter and the lter holder may be cleaned with a hot soapy water taking care to rinse them
carefully afterwards.
To remove the lter holder (8) open the lid and remove it.
The hot plate and the body of the coee maker should be cleaned with a soft cloth dampened in water.
Do not use abrasive or chemical products, such as metallic scourers, which may deteriorate the surfaces of
the appliance.
To eliminate the alkaline deposits that with use may be formed in the water circuit, it is convenient to treat
it as follows:
- Pour a 50% solution of water and vinegar in the tank.
- Plug the coee maker without any coee and allow to ow out the half solution.
- Switch o the coee maker and wait for 15 minutes.
- Switch on the coee maker again and leave to ow out all the solution.
- Next, make the coee maker work only with water for a couple of times.
